Math

  • The child learned about gravity and motion as they observed how the marbles moved through the run.
  • They practiced counting as they set up the run and counted the number of marbles used.
  • The child learned about spatial awareness and geometry as they built and arranged the different parts of the marble run.
  • They developed problem-solving skills as they adjusted the angles and positions of the pieces to ensure a successful marble run.

For continued development, the child can explore different types of marble runs, such as ones with ramps or loops, to further understand concepts like angles and forces. They can also create their own marble run designs using different materials, like cardboard tubes or building blocks, to enhance their creativity and engineering skills.
